What is Helix Energy Solutions Group's operating margin?
Helix Energy Solutions Group (HLX) reported operating margin of 3.4% in Q1 2026.
How has Helix Energy Solutions Group's operating margin changed year-over-year?
Helix Energy Solutions Group's operating margin decreased by 67.2% year-over-year, from 10.2% to 3.4%.
What is the long-term trend for Helix Energy Solutions Group's operating margin?
Over 5 years (2020 to 2025), Helix Energy Solutions Group's operating margin has grown at a 23.2%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from 1.8% to 5%.
What does operating margin mean?
Operating income as a percentage of revenue (trailing twelve months). Captures profitability from core operations after both cost of revenue and operating expenses, but before interest and taxes.
